Budget Amendment - Community Support Services
Summary
ACTION:
Recognize, receive and appropriate $85,000 for user fees that will be used in conjunction with HUD (Housing and Urban Development) funding for the administration of the Homeless Management Information System (HMIS)
Staff Contact: Stacy Lowry, CSS Director
Presentation: No
BACKGROUND/JUSTIFICATION:
The user fees are costs to homeless/housing services agencies for Homeless Management Information System (HMIS) licenses. Each agency is billed based on the cost per license/per user.The user fees in the amount of $85,000 will be collected from partner agencies to fund the administration of the HMIS system. User fees will be budgeted in the multi-year grant unit with HUD funds.

FISCAL IMPACT:
Increase revenue budget and associated expense budget by $85,000 in a multi-year grant (Fund G001) - No county funding impact. Fees will match amount billed to homeless/housing services agencies. Match requirements are met through funds that will be provided through partner agencies.
